Winter Infectious Gastroenteritis: Characteristics of Norovirus, Rotavirus, and Adenovirus, and How Reinfection Occurs
Infectious gastroenteritis
Infectious gastroenteritis is a group of diseases presenting with acute gastrointestinal symptoms (diarrhea, vomiting, abdominal pain, fever) caused by pathogens such as viruses and bacteria, and includes both viral and bacterial types.
In winter, it's mainly Norovirus, Rotavirus, Adenovirus (types 40/41) It is viral gastroenteritis.
🦠 Norovirus(Noro)
■ Seasonality
It peaks in winter and is the most common causative virus across all age groups.
■ Symptoms
vomiting Observed in cases with a score of 60% or higher
Diarrhea, abdominal pain, and fever are also present.
■ Post-infection immunity
Antibodies are Several months to a year Sustainability
・Re-infection Occurring frequently within six months to several years
Genetic types are diverse, and long-term immunity is not established.
🍼 Rotavirus
■ Seasonality
After the vaccine rollout Pediatric respiratory illness in winter。
■ Symptoms
vomiting 60% or higher
・Watery diarrhea, high fever, and a tendency to become severe in infants and young children.
🍼 Rotavirus vaccine effectiveness
● Preventive effect of severe rotavirus gastroenteritis: 60-97%
● High effectiveness continues until around 2 years of age.
● Significant preventive effect from ages 3 to 5 continues, but decreases with age
● In US data, Efficacy lasts up to 3 to 7 years after vaccination.
Infection itself cannot be completely prevented, and breakthrough infections can occur in mild cases or when immunity is low.
🧪 Immunity after natural rotavirus infection
Antibodies (IgA) are Lasting over 1 year
However Reinfection within a few years
Even with natural infection, it "prevents severe illness but not infection itself."
👶 Adenovirus (Adeno: types 40/41)
■ Seasonality
It tends to increase from winter to spring.
■ Symptoms
・Nausea, diarrhea, and fever were present, and there was no data indicating a lack of vomiting.
■ Post-infection immunity
Antibodies are Lasting for several years
However Type-specific
You can be reinfected with different types.
Even with the same type, reinfection is possible due to weakened immunity or the emergence of new strains.
❄️ Summary
Winter acute gastroenteritis is not just Norovirus.
Noro, Rota, Adeno The three are the main causes, and all of them present with vomiting, diarrhea, and fever.
Rotavirus vaccine It greatly prevents severe illness, is strongest until age 2, and the effect lasts until age 3-5.。
Norovirus, rotavirus, and adenovirus are all Reinfection can occur. Therefore, prevention such as hand washing and disinfection is important.
